Golden Wok: A Ridgefield Institution
Nestled on Main Street, Golden Wok is more than just a restaurant; it’s a Ridgefield institution. This family-owned establishment has been serving up consistently delicious Chinese food to the community for over two decades. Step inside, and you’re greeted with a warm and inviting atmosphere, perfect for a casual dinner with family or a quick lunch with friends. The interior is decorated with traditional Chinese artwork, creating a cozy and authentic ambiance.
What truly sets Golden Wok apart is their dedication to fresh ingredients and expertly prepared dishes. Their menu is extensive, featuring a wide array of Cantonese and Szechuan specialties. However, there are a few dishes that consistently receive rave reviews from loyal customers. The Crispy Sesame Chicken is a must-try. Unlike some versions that are overly sweet and soggy, Golden Wok’s rendition is perfectly balanced, with a delicate crispness and a savory-sweet sauce that lingers on your palate. Another standout is their Shrimp with Lobster Sauce, a classic dish elevated by the use of plump, juicy shrimp and a rich, velvety sauce that’s bursting with flavor.
The price range at Golden Wok is moderate, making it an accessible option for a variety of budgets. You can expect to spend around fifteen to twenty-five dollars per person for a satisfying meal. But the value you receive extends far beyond the price tag. Golden Wok prides itself on generous portions, ensuring that you’ll leave feeling full and satisfied.

Red Lotus: Modern Chinese Dining
For those seeking a more modern and sophisticated take on Chinese cuisine, Red Lotus on Danbury Road is a must-visit. This sleek and stylish restaurant offers a contemporary dining experience, with a focus on innovative dishes and creative presentations. The ambiance is decidedly upscale, with dim lighting, comfortable seating, and a trendy bar area.
Red Lotus’s menu is a departure from the traditional Chinese fare found at many other restaurants. While they still offer familiar favorites, they also feature a selection of unique and inventive dishes that showcase the chef’s culinary expertise. The Peking Duck, prepared using a traditional roasting method, is a true showstopper. The duck is presented tableside, carved with precision, and served with delicate pancakes, scallions, and hoisin sauce. It’s a truly memorable dining experience.
Another standout dish is the Spicy Tuna Crispy Rice. This appetizer features cubes of fresh tuna tartare served atop crispy rice cakes, drizzled with a spicy mayo. It’s a delightful combination of textures and flavors that is sure to tantalize your taste buds. The restaurant also offers a wide selection of vegetarian options, ensuring that there’s something for everyone to enjoy.
The price range at Red Lotus is slightly higher than Golden Wok, reflecting the more upscale ambiance and innovative cuisine. You can expect to spend around twenty-five to forty dollars per person. However, the quality of the food and the overall dining experience make it well worth the investment.

Sichuan Cookery: Spicy and Authentic
For those craving the fiery flavors of authentic Szechuan cuisine, look no further than Sichuan Cookery located just outside the main downtown area. This unassuming restaurant is a hidden gem, known for its bold and spicy dishes that will awaken your senses. The atmosphere is casual and welcoming, focusing on the food.
Sichuan Cookery’s menu is packed with traditional Szechuan specialties, prepared using authentic ingredients and techniques. Their Mapo Tofu is a must-try for spice lovers. This classic dish features silken tofu simmered in a spicy and savory sauce with ground pork and fermented black beans. It’s a flavor explosion that will leave you wanting more.
Another popular dish is the Dan Dan Noodles, a flavorful noodle dish tossed in a spicy sesame sauce with chili oil, peanuts, and scallions. The noodles are perfectly cooked and the sauce is incredibly addictive. Sichuan Cookery also offers a variety of other Szechuan staples, such as Kung Pao Chicken, Twice Cooked Pork, and Fish Fragrant Eggplant.
The price range at Sichuan Cookery is very reasonable, making it an excellent value for money. You can expect to spend around fifteen to twenty dollars per person for a satisfying and authentic meal. The portions are generous, and the food is consistently delicious.
